Address: Saray Al Gezira St, Imperial Boat, Cairo
If techno and house are your thing and you don't mind raving with students and expats, Bliss is for you. DJ RoRo, the in-house maestro, throws excellent dance parties on the lower deck of the Imperial Boat. Address: 2 El Mahad El Swissry St
Eccentrically decorated, with records nailed to the walls and televisions hanging perilously low from the ceiling, this outpost of the Deals franchise is laid back and friendly, with a welcome as warm as the beer is chilled. Address: 6 Kasr El Nile St, Cairo
One of Cairo's older night dancing spots, the recently renovated After Eight intersperses live bands with a DJ. This is to Cairo what the Cavern was to Liverpool as it's the home ground of local crossover superstars Wust El-Balad. Address: 28 Mahmoud Bassiouni St, Cairo
Run by the Greek Embassy and Cultural Center, the Greek Club has been a staple in middle-class Egyptian culture for many years and remains a popular choice for those seeking a cheap drink downtown.
